## PR: Tighten canary gating for Lanternwork deploys

Hey folks — welcome aboard if you're new. This PR makes the canary gate actually block promotion instead of just logging a warning (yes, really, that's what it did). We now compare error-rate and p99 latency deltas against the baseline fleet over a sliding window, and abort automatically on breach. Rollbacks stay manual for now. The gating thresholds we settled on after last sprint's bake-off are below.

constants for yaduf-fahag:
BUDGETS = {
    "kelix": 528,
    "briwyn": 734,
}

// MIGRATION_LOCK_TIMEOUT_MS
// Support: this constant caps how long Bramblewick's
// zero-downtime migrator waits for a table lock before
// backing off. Expand-then-contract only: new columns
// first, dual writes, then drop. If customers report
// stalled writes during a rollout, check whether this
// timeout was raised past 500ms — that's almost always
// the cause. Do not change without the schema council's
// sign-off. Validated against the build stamped below.

session token of fawep-tageg = htk4_82d8

Hi team,

Before I hand off the 3.2 release, please note the humidity sensor drift reported on Verdana controllers in the Elmbrook trial site. Drift exceeds 4% after roughly ten days of continuous operation; firmware 3.2.1 adds an automatic recalibration cycle every 72 hours. Support should advise growers to install 3.2.1 and trigger a manual recalibration once. The hotfix bundle must be verified before distribution, so I'm including the signing key used for the 3.2.1 packages below.

release key, fahof-yagap: bky3_m5d

Dispatch —

Sealed-bid tender envelope for the Carroway Bridge project must reach the Tellman procurement office before the 14:00 deadline Thursday. No detours, no combined runs. Envelope stays sealed; any break in the seal voids the bid. Coordinator: assign your most reliable driver and confirm departure time with me by Wednesday noon. Driver must obtain a stamped receipt at the counter. The confidential hand-over instruction for the courier appears directly below.

drop instructions, hahip-badug: the quenox ralath courier leaves the kaseth fraiel rusiel tameth belys istdor ralion giliel ledger at gate 7830 under passcode 165413